> Note, the original get_where() recipe has an issue.  Upon successful lookup, 
> it returns a 2-tuple but on failure it calls __missing__ which typically 
> returns a scalar (if it doesn't raise an exception).

FWIW this was intended to work when `__missing__` was subclassed to
raise a more specific exception. The case where it is made to return a
value clearly doesn't play well with the proposed method, and would
likely need to be subclassed as well. I consider this an acceptable
trade off because I find this use case rather esoteric: the same
functionality could be achieved in an arguably clearer way by passing
a mapping with the desired missing semantics as the outermost scope.
